1

Step 1

Нетология. Выполнить задание итоговой работы по модулю "Основы Javascript"

10 July—13 July

2

Step 2

Решить 300 задач 8 kyu на codewars

01 June—15 July

3

Step 3

Запилить курсовик Нетологии по основам программирования

4

Step 4

Продвинутая работа с функциями

5

Step 5

Свойства объекта, их конфигурация

6

Step 6

Прототипы, наследование

7

Step 7

Классы Обработка ошибок

8

Step 8

Блок 1. Основы разработки интерфейсов

9

Step 9

Блок 2. Работа с DOM

10

Step 10

Блок 3. Работа с состоянием

11

Step 11

Курс Основы JavaScript в браузере (Нетология)

12

Step 12

Курсовой проект

19 August—21 August

13

Step 13

Курс Продвинутый JavaScript: современные возможности языка

01 October—31 October

14

Step 14

Продвинутый JavaScript в браузере

15

Step 15

React: Библиотека №1 в современной фронтенд-разработке

16

Step 16

Дипломный блок профессии Frontend-разработчик с нуля до middle

17

Step 17

 Стандарты и рабочее окружение  Модули и Webpack  Платформы: браузер vs Node.js  Unit-тестирование  Прототипы, конструкторы, классы и наслед

1

Step 1

Нетология. Выполнить задание итоговой работы по модулю "Основы Javascript"

10 July—13 July

12

Step 12

Курсовой проект

19 August—21 August

13

Step 13

Курс Продвинутый JavaScript: современные возможности языка

01 October—31 October

2

Step 2

Решить 300 задач 8 kyu на codewars

01 June—15 July

3

Step 3

Запилить курсовик Нетологии по основам программирования

4

Step 4

Продвинутая работа с функциями

5

Step 5

Свойства объекта, их конфигурация

6

Step 6

Прототипы, наследование

7

Step 7

Классы Обработка ошибок

8

Step 8

Блок 1. Основы разработки интерфейсов

9

Step 9

Блок 2. Работа с DOM

10

Step 10

Блок 3. Работа с состоянием

11

Step 11

Курс Основы JavaScript в браузере (Нетология)

14

Step 14

Продвинутый JavaScript в браузере

15

Step 15

React: Библиотека №1 в современной фронтенд-разработке

16

Step 16

Дипломный блок профессии Frontend-разработчик с нуля до middle

17

Step 17

 Стандарты и рабочее окружение  Модули и Webpack  Платформы: браузер vs Node.js  Unit-тестирование  Прототипы, конструкторы, классы и наслед

10 May 2024 31 July 2025

0 7


months
before completion

Goal author

Дмитрий

Russia, Санкт-Петербург

38 years old

Career & Work

Пройти курс Frontend developer (Netology)

Я обучался в Нетологии на профессию фронтенд-разработчик на JS на протяжении года, но некоторые обстоятельства вмешались и не позволили мне написать диплом в требуемый срок, в виду этих же обстоятельств, а именно начала нового строительного проекта, пришлось забить на программирование на год, однако сейчас у меня открылось второе дыхание, я чувствую, как пройденный ранее материал устоялся в моей голове, и всё как будто бы встало на свои места, и я готов продолжать учиться, а главное, получаю от этого огромное удовольствие.

Пару слов о том, как я решил возобновить занятия.

В последнее время у меня появилось очень много свободного времени, я просто не знал, чем занять себя в свободное время, ложился спать после 3-х часов ночи, со временем понял, что на «Ютубе» уже смотреть совсем нечего, тогда приступил к поиску сериальчика, в результате мучительного выбора остановился на бесконечном сериале — «Ходячие мертвецы», первые сезоны зашли, но после 6-го я понял, что дальше так нельзя, и начал подумывать о программировании, но проблема была в том, что я не мог ответить себе на вопрос: «Зачем мне это?». И вот, возвращаясь с работы очередной раз, я подумал, а почему бы мне не объединить мою компетенцию в строительной сфере и разработке приложений. Вот оно! Буду пилить сервисы для строителей, ведь кому, как не мне, знать, что им не хватает для работы.

После этого решения началась подготовка, нужно было вспомнить всё GIT, React, Webpack, но главное, нужно подтянуть базу, чтобы чувствовать себя уверенно, так родился первый принцип — каждый день начинать с решения задач на Codewars, пусть пока это простенькие задачки, но, решая их каждый день, я буквально чувствую, как растет мой уровень.

Пока это все, по мере продвижения буду записывать свои мысли в дневник, хотелось бы найти единомышленников возможно поработать совместно над чем ни будь или просто поболтать.

Буду рад вашим комментариям.

 Goal Accomplishment Criteria

Получил диплом о профессиональной переподготовке

 Personal resources

Техника, деньги, время, желание

 Goal ecological compatibility

Хочу иметь возможность работать удаленно, что позволит мне с семьей не привязываться к одному месту проживания

  1. Нетология. Выполнить задание итоговой работы по модулю "Основы Javascript"

    Когда учился в первый раз по этой программе, ничего не понял. В этот раз нужно разобраться и сделать все самостоятельно.

  2. Решить 300 задач 8 kyu на codewars

  3. Запилить курсовик Нетологии по основам программирования

    Этот этап позволит двинуться дальше с осознанием того, что теперь я способен решать задачи которые не давались на начальном этапе обучения. К тому же мне нужен этот проект для портфолио.

  4. Продвинутая работа с функциями

  5. Свойства объекта, их конфигурация

  6. Прототипы, наследование

  7. Классы Обработка ошибок

    1. Класс: базовый синтаксис

    2. Наследование классов

    3. Статические свойства и методы

    4. Приватные и защищённые методы и свойства

    5. Расширение встроенных классов

    6. Проверка класса: "instanceof"

    7. Примеси

  8. Блок 1. Основы разработки интерфейсов

    Домашние задания по курсу «Базовый JavaScript в браузере»

    1. 1.1. Возможности JavaScript в браузере.

    2. 1.2. Способы поиска нужного HTML-элемента.

    3. 1.3. Объект события.

  9. Блок 2. Работа с DOM

    1. 2.1. DOM.

    2. 2.2. Работа с HTML-формами.

    3. 2.3. Изменение структуры HTML-документа.

  10. Блок 3. Работа с состоянием

    1. 3.1. Асинхронные запросы.

    2. 3.2. Хранение состояния на клиенте.

  11. Курс Основы JavaScript в браузере (Нетология)

  12. Курсовой проект

  13. Курс Продвинутый JavaScript: современные возможности языка

    1.  Стандарты и рабочее окружение  

    2. Модули и Webpack  

    3. Платформы: браузер vs Node.js  

    4. Unit-тестирование  

    5. Прототипы, конструкторы, классы и наследование  

    6. Object, Reflection и Proxy  

    7. Регулярные выражения  

    8. Контейнеры  

    9. ArrayBuffer  

    10. Promises, async/await, timers & event loop  

    11. Символы, итераторы, генераторы  

    12. TypeScript

  14. Продвинутый JavaScript в браузере

  15. React: Библиотека №1 в современной фронтенд-разработке

  16. Дипломный блок профессии Frontend-разработчик с нуля до middle

  17.  Стандарты и рабочее окружение  Модули и Webpack  Платформы: браузер vs Node.js  Unit-тестирование  Прототипы, конструкторы, классы и наслед

  • 1460
  • 10 May 2024, 08:24
Sign up

Signup

Уже зарегистрированы?
Quick sign-up through social networks.
Sign in

Sign in.
Allowed.

Not registered yet?
 
Log in through social networks
Forgot your password?